Designer Notes for Optimal Results
To get the most out of Fishing Sunset Old Man 20oz Tumbler Wrap, here are some practical tips based on my experience:
- Always test the design on a scrap fabric that matches the intended material. This helps identify any issues with stitch coverage or tension.
- Review the stitch density settings—adjust them lower if working with stretchy or thin fabrics to prevent puckering.
- Confirm the hoop size requirements. If not specified, err on the side of caution and choose a slightly larger hoop.
- Inspect small details like facial expressions or wave patterns to ensure they remain legible after stitching.
- Try a black and white mockup to assess how the design will look with alternative thread color schemes.
- Compare results on light and dark fabric backgrounds to understand how versatile the design truly is.
- Use the appropriate stabilizer depending on fabric type—cutaway for stretchy materials, tear-away for woven fabrics.
- If planning to sell finished products or digital files, check the license terms to ensure commercial use is permitted.
